A Word Of Welcome ![]() WELCOME TO UNSW The University of New South Wales (UNSW) is one of Australia's leading International Universities attracting outstanding scholars and students from around the world.
UNSW is widely regarded for its teaching excellence and research innovation. At UNSW, we have a large and diverse international student population, representing over 130 countries. Our international students have featured as an essential part of the university life over 50 years.
Today, approximately 1 in 5 UNSW students come from overseas and we are delighted that many of our recent students are the children, and the grandchildren of our original international students. Our 170,000 - strong alumni, many now located throughout the world in prominent positions including the professions, commerce, government, and academic life, remain loyal and active in maintaining their connections with UNSW.
UNSW offers the highest quality of education and your degree is recognised worldwide. UNSW is consistently ranked as one of Australia's leading research institutions, with a growing reputation in a number of key areas including quantum computing, photovoltaics, interactive cinema, science, the arts and law.
The University is consistently ranked by Australian high school graduates as their first choice, with UNSW achieving one of the highest levels of 5 star ratings in the Good Universities Guide for five consecutive years. There are more than 400 programs available in total, ranging from bachelor degrees (pass and honours level), Masters degrees (research and coursework), and Doctor of Philosophy. There are also graduate diplomas and graduate certificates offered for certain programs.
UNSW is committed to an international focus, believing that it is critically important to be open to the world through education and research. As an active member of Universitas 21, an international alliance of 20 leading universities in 11 countries, UNSW has access to a framework for international collaboration, and exchange of expertise and experience.
UNSW is also a member of the Group of Eight, a consortium of Australia's leading research universities, and we strive to continually improve the quality of our performance within these alliances.
